pad with custom shape : the solder mask is badly plotted if its minimum value isn't null.

Bug #1784340 reported by syl20j
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
KiCad
Fix Released
High
jean-pierre charras

Bug Description

Application: kicad
Version: (5.0.0), release build
Libraries:
    wxWidgets 3.0.3
    libcurl/7.54.1 OpenSSL/1.0.2l zlib/1.2.11 libssh2/1.8.0 nghttp2/1.23.1 librtmp/2.3
Platform: Windows 8 (build 9200), 64-bit edition, 64 bit, Little endian, wxMSW
Build Info:
    wxWidgets: 3.0.3 (wchar_t,wx containers,compatible with 2.8)
    Boost: 1.60.0
    OpenCASCADE Community Edition: 6.8.0
    Curl: 7.54.1
    Compiler: GCC 7.1.0 with C++ ABI 1011

Build settings:
    USE_WX_GRAPHICS_CONTEXT=OFF
    USE_WX_OVERLAY=OFF
    KICAD_SCRIPTING=ON
    KICAD_SCRIPTING_MODULES=ON
    KICAD_SCRIPTING_WXPYTHON=ON
    KICAD_SCRIPTING_ACTION_MENU=OFF
    BUILD_GITHUB_PLUGIN=ON
    KICAD_USE_OCE=ON
    KICAD_USE_OCC=OFF
    KICAD_SPICE=ON

In the example file joined hereafter, the Gerber file of the solder mask is badly plotted : the solder mask clearance of the pads with a custom shape is 0mm while the parameters in Pcbnew are 0.075mm for the solder mask clearance and 0.1mm for the solder mask min width.
If the solder mask min width = 0mm in Pcbnew, then the solder mask clearance plotted in gerber is equal to the solder mask clearance in Pcbnew (correct behavior).

In the example, from left to rigth :
QFN50P350X350-16T214 - footprint with custom shape (rectangular anchor with ring primitive),
QFN50P350X350-16T214_2 - footprint with custom shape (circular anchor with polygon primitive)
QFN50P350X350-16T214_3 - footprint with rectangular shape,
QFN50P350X350-16T214_4 - footprint with rounded rectangular shape

Tags: gerber pcbnew
Revision history for this message
syl20j (syl20j-deactivatedaccount) wrote :
Changed in kicad:
status: New → Confirmed
importance: Undecided → High
assignee: nobody → jean-pierre charras (jp-charras)
milestone: none → 5.0.1
Revision history for this message
KiCad Janitor (kicad-janitor) wrote :

Fixed in revision 619e13dc2d38aed2220d52b5a760204835a3847b
https://git.launchpad.net/kicad/patch/?id=619e13dc2d38aed2220d52b5a760204835a3847b

Changed in kicad:
status: Confirmed → Fix Committed
Changed in kicad: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Bug attachments

Remote bug watches

Bug watches keep track of this bug in other bug trackers.